Gnome Namespace

GNU Network Object Model Environment.

Remarks

The Gnome classes gives applications a unified look and feel by providing common widgets, such as an About dialog, Popup dialogs, and a Druid (First time setup of your application). Futhermore classes are provided to help you draw structured graphics on the screen.

Classes

TypeReason
AboutDisplay author, documenter and translator credits for an application.
AppThe main application widget.
AppBarAn application status and progress widget.
AppBarMsgDocumentation for this section has not yet been entered.
AuthenticationDocumentation for this section has not yet been entered.
BackClickedArgsEvent data.
CancelClickedArgsEvent data.
CanvasMain canvas widget
CanvasBpathBezier path canvas item
CanvasBpathPrivDocumentation for this section has not yet been entered.
CanvasClipgroupCanvas group that implements clipping
CanvasEllipseCanvas item for drawing ellipses and circles
CanvasEventArgsDetails of events coming from CanvasItems. See Gnome.CanvasItem.
CanvasGroupCanvas item group
CanvasItemBase class for all canvas items
CanvasLineLine canvas item
CanvasPathDefDocumentation for this section has not yet been entered.
CanvasPixbufPixbuf image canvas item
CanvasPointsA structure to manage an array of points (X and Y coordinates).
CanvasPolygonPolygon canvas item
CanvasREBase class for rectangle and ellipse items
CanvasRectRectangle canvas item
CanvasRichTextDocumentation for this section has not yet been entered.
CanvasShapeBase class for canvas item shapes
CanvasShapePrivDocumentation for this section has not yet been entered.
CanvasTextText canvas item
CanvasWidgetWidget canvas item
ChangeBackgroundArgsDocumentation for this section has not yet been entered.
ChangeSizeArgsDocumentation for this section has not yet been entered.
ClientDocumentation for this section has not yet been entered.
ColorPickerA button for selecting a color.
ColorSetArgsEvent data.
ConfigThis class manages, in a persist way, the configuration information of the application.
ConnectedArgsEvent data.
DateEditDocumentation for this section has not yet been entered.
DrawBackgroundArgsEvent data.
DruidWidget for sequentially stepping through some pages.
DruidPageA widget representing a single page inside a druid.
DruidPageEdgeA widget used to implement first and last pages in a druid's sequence.
DruidPageStandardA widget used to implement the middle pages in a druid's sequence.
EntryA single-line text entry widget.
FileEntryA widget for selecting a file or directory.
FinishClickedArgsEvent data.
FontDocumentation for this section has not yet been entered.
FontDialogDocumentation for this section has not yet been entered.
FontFaceDocumentation for this section has not yet been entered.
FontFamilyDocumentation for this section has not yet been entered.
FontPickerDocumentation for this section has not yet been entered.
FontPreviewDocumentation for this section has not yet been entered.
FontSelectionDocumentation for this section has not yet been entered.
FontSetArgsEvent data.
GconfDocumentation for this section has not yet been entered.
GdkHelperDocumentation for this section has not yet been entered.
GdkPixbufAsyncHandleDocumentation for this section has not yet been entered.
GlobalGlobal API elements for Gnome
GlyphListDocumentation for this section has not yet been entered.
GPGCDocumentation for this section has not yet been entered.
GtkHelperDocumentation for this section has not yet been entered.
HelpDisplay application and Gnome system help.
HRefDocumentation for this section has not yet been entered.
IconDocumentation for this section has not yet been entered.
IconEntryDocumentation for this section has not yet been entered.
IconFocusedArgsEvent data.
IconListDocumentation for this section has not yet been entered.
IconSelectedArgsEvent data.
IconSelectionAn icon listing/chooser display.
IconTextItemDocumentation for this section has not yet been entered.
IconThemeDocumentation for this section has not yet been entered.
IconUnselectedArgsEvent data.
ModuleInfoDocumentation for this section has not yet been entered.
ModulesDocumentation for this section has not yet been entered.
MoveCursorArgsEvent data.
MoveFocusOutOfAppletArgsDocumentation for this section has not yet been entered.
NextClickedArgsEvent data.
PanelAppletDocumentation for this section has not yet been entered.
PanelAppletFactoryDocumentation for this section has not yet been entered.
PaperSelectorDocumentation for this section has not yet been entered.
PasswordDialogDocumentation for this section has not yet been entered.
PasswordDialogDetailsDocumentation for this section has not yet been entered.
PglDocumentation for this section has not yet been entered.
PixmapEntryDocumentation for this section has not yet been entered.
PopupCreate and display popup and context menus.
PosGlyphListDocumentation for this section has not yet been entered.
PredecessorAddedArgsDocumentation for this section has not yet been entered.
PredecessorRemovedArgsDocumentation for this section has not yet been entered.
PreparedArgsEvent data.
PrintDocumentation for this section has not yet been entered.
PrintConfigDocumentation for this section has not yet been entered.
PrintConfigDialogDocumentation for this section has not yet been entered.
PrintContentSelectorDocumentation for this section has not yet been entered.
PrintContextDocumentation for this section has not yet been entered.
PrintDialogDocumentation for this section has not yet been entered.
PrintFilterDocumentation for this section has not yet been entered.
PrintJobDocumentation for this section has not yet been entered.
PrintJobPreviewDocumentation for this section has not yet been entered.
PrintLayoutSelectorDocumentation for this section has not yet been entered.
PrintMetaDocumentation for this section has not yet been entered.
PrintPageSelectorDocumentation for this section has not yet been entered.
PrintPreviewDocumentation for this section has not yet been entered.
PrintSvgDocumentation for this section has not yet been entered.
PrintTransportDocumentation for this section has not yet been entered.
PrintUnitSelectorDocumentation for this section has not yet been entered.
ProgramDocumentation for this section has not yet been entered.
RenderBackgroundArgsEvent data.
RFontDocumentation for this section has not yet been entered.
SaveYourselfArgsEvent data.
ScoreDocumentation for this section has not yet been entered.
ScoresDocumentation for this section has not yet been entered.
SoundDocumentation for this section has not yet been entered.
StockPrebuilt menu/toolbar items and corresponding icons to extend Gtk.Stock.
SuccessorAddedArgsDocumentation for this section has not yet been entered.
SuccessorRemovedArgsDocumentation for this section has not yet been entered.
TextChangedArgsEvent data.
ThemeFileDocumentation for this section has not yet been entered.
ThumbnailDocumentation for this section has not yet been entered.
ThumbnailFactoryDocumentation for this section has not yet been entered.
TriggersDocumentation for this section has not yet been entered.
UrlDocumentation for this section has not yet been entered.
UserDocumentation for this section has not yet been entered.
WindowConvenience functions for setting window attributes.

Structs

TypeReason
BonoboUIVerbDocumentation for this section has not yet been entered.
CanvasBufDocumentation for this section has not yet been entered.
IconDataDocumentation for this section has not yet been entered.
IconDataPointDocumentation for this section has not yet been entered.
PrintConfigOptionDocumentation for this section has not yet been entered.
PrintPaperDocumentation for this section has not yet been entered.
PrintUnitDocumentation for this section has not yet been entered.
TriggerDocumentation for this section has not yet been entered.
TriggerListDocumentation for this section has not yet been entered.
UIBuilderDataDocumentation for this section has not yet been entered.
UIInfoDocumentation for this section has not yet been entered.

Delegates

TypeReason
BackClickedHandlerEvent handler.
CancelClickedHandlerEvent handler.
CanvasEventHandlerCalled when a canvas receives events from a Gnome.CanvasItem such as enter/leave, mouse movements, etc.
ChangeBackgroundHandlerDocumentation for this section has not yet been entered.
ChangeSizeHandlerDocumentation for this section has not yet been entered.
ColorSetHandlerEvent handler.
ConnectedHandlerEvent handler.
ContextMenuItemCallbackDocumentation for this section has not yet been entered.
DrawBackgroundHandlerEvent handler.
FinishClickedHandlerEvent handler.
FontSetHandlerEvent handler.
GdkPixbufDoneCallbackDocumentation for this section has not yet been entered.
GdkPixbufLoadCallbackDocumentation for this section has not yet been entered.
IconFocusedHandlerEvent handler.
IconSelectedHandlerEvent handler.
IconUnselectedHandlerEvent handler.
InteractFunction Used when the Gnome.Client wishes to interact with the user at the session manager's convenience (usually during shutdown and restarts).
MoveCursorHandlerEvent handler.
MoveFocusOutOfAppletHandlerDocumentation for this section has not yet been entered.
NextClickedHandlerEvent handler.
PanelAppletFactoryCallbackDocumentation for this section has not yet been entered.
PasswordDialogQualityFuncDocumentation for this section has not yet been entered.
PredecessorAddedHandlerDocumentation for this section has not yet been entered.
PredecessorRemovedHandlerDocumentation for this section has not yet been entered.
PreparedHandlerEvent handler.
RenderBackgroundHandlerEvent handler.
ReplyCallbackDocumentation for this section has not yet been entered.
SaveYourselfHandlerEvent handler.
StringCallbackDocumentation for this section has not yet been entered.
SuccessorAddedHandlerDocumentation for this section has not yet been entered.
SuccessorRemovedHandlerDocumentation for this section has not yet been entered.
TextChangedHandlerEvent handler.
ThemeFileLineFuncDocumentation for this section has not yet been entered.
ThemeFileSectionFuncDocumentation for this section has not yet been entered.
TriggerActionFunction Can be used as a target for Gnome.TriggerType of Gnome.Trigger instances.
UISignalConnectFuncAre called as a result of signals being emitted from a menu or tool bar item

Enumerations

TypeReason
ClientFlagsFlags indicating the status of a client (as seen by the session manager).
ClientStateThe state which the Gnome.Client is in
DateEditFlagsFlags specifying how Gnome.DateEdit behaves
DialogTypeThe dialogs used by the session manager to handle user interactions.
EdgePositionUsed to pass around information about the position of a GnomeDruidPage within the overall GnomeDruid.
FileDomainThe types of files a GNOME application needs to access.
FontPickerModeGnome.FontPicker button mode (or what to show).
FontWeightDocumentation for this section has not yet been entered.
HelpErrorThe different error codes which can be thrown by Gnome.Help.
IconListModeHow icons should be displayed
IconLookupFlagsDocumentation for this section has not yet been entered.
IconLookupResultFlagsDocumentation for this section has not yet been entered.
InteractStyleIndicates how a "SaveYourself" command should interact with the user.
PanelAppletBackgroundTypeDocumentation for this section has not yet been entered.
PanelAppletFlagsDocumentation for this section has not yet been entered.
PaperSelectorFlagsDocumentation for this section has not yet been entered.
PasswordDialogRememberDocumentation for this section has not yet been entered.
PreferencesTypeFlags if something should be done.
PrintButtonsDocumentation for this section has not yet been entered.
PrintDialogFlagsDocumentation for this section has not yet been entered.
PrintDialogRangeFlagsDocumentation for this section has not yet been entered.
PrintFilterErrorPrintFilter error enumeration.
PrintRangeTypeDocumentation for this section has not yet been entered.
PrintReturnCodeDocumentation for this section has not yet been entered.
PrintUnitBaseDocumentation for this section has not yet been entered.
RestartStyleThe various ways in which the session manager can restart a client.
SaveStyleWhich pieces of data a client should save when receiving a "SaveYourself" call from the session manager.
ThemeFileParseErrorDocumentation for this section has not yet been entered.
ThumbnailSizeDocumentation for this section has not yet been entered.
TriggerTypeThese are the different types of triggers that can be activated by an application.
UIInfoConfigurableTypesThis enum gives an identifier for each menu shortcut that can possible be redefined.
UIInfoTypeThese values identify the item type that a particular Gnome.UIInfo structure specifies.
UIPixmapTypeThese values identify the type of pixmap used in an item.
URLErrorThe errors that can be returned due to bad parameters being pass to Gnome.Url.Show(string).